How do I check if string contains substring? [duplicate]

... if (~str.indexOf("Yes")) This works because indexOf() returns -1 if the string wasn't found at all. Note that this is case-sensitive. If you want a case-insensitive search, you can write if (str.toLowerCase().indexOf("yes") >= 0) Or: if (/yes/i.test(str)) ...
